http1: Optionally honor thread_stats_rate

When a session is continuously used, for example in a multi-tier setup,
it can take a very long time before an HTTP/1 session runs out of tasks
and unwinds back to the point where the worker might update its stats.

This phenomenon is amplified by thread_stats_rate, so it might take even
longer to get statistics published. This is famously observed with load
testing campaigns where a certain set of VSCs may not increase at all
until the very end of a load run.

This change makes it possible for HTTP/1 sessions to at least publish
their statistics into the pool every thread_stats_rate requests.

To avoid a potential performance cost, this behavior (technically
complying with the documentation) is guarded by a feature flag. The
flag is generic so this behavior may be extended to other busy loops,
present (if any) or future.
